5. Draft amending the Tobacco and Smoking Products Act regulating electronic heating devices for tobacco products and introducing requirements on the appearance of cigarettes.
6. Re: electronic heating devices for heating tobacco products and requirements on the appearance of cigarettes.

8. The Tobacco and Smoking Products Act is amended to:
1) incorporate heating devices and 2) enable rules to be set on the appearance of cigarettes.
1) Regulation of electronic tobacco heating devices will apply the ban on smoking, advertising ban, brand stretching ban and various sales restrictions (such as the minimum age of 18 years) to these devices. It will also be possible to issue a general administrative regulation to set requirements on the packaging, such as banning or prescribing certain indications that may promote product use or indicate that the product is healthy.
2) The second proposed legislative amendment makes it possible to set requirements on the appearance of cigarettes by ministerial order. Some examples here would be provisions on (a) colours, (b) indications, (c) product design and material and (d) other aspects of the product that may be used to distinguish it from other tobacco products or related products.
9. For a successful tobacco control policy, it is necessary to focus on several measures that relate to each other. These measures consist of, among other things, the introduction of the standard packaging, the display ban, the extension of the ban on smoking and the advertising ban, an increase in excise duties, the use of multi-annual campaigns, and accessible and available care services to help people stop smoking. All of these measures are aimed at preventing tobacco products from being attractive, accessible and available to young people, but also to other vulnerable groups such as smokers who want to stop and ex-smokers.
Electronic heating devices heat tobacco instead of burning it. For this reason, these devices currently fall outside the scope of the Tobacco and Smoking Products Act, which still cannot be enforced for them. Research by the National Institute for Public Health and the Environment shows that emissions from tobacco sticks in an electronic heating device are harmful to health. Thus, for instance, it is clear that emissions from heated tobacco sticks contain nicotine, carcinogens and other harmful substances such as propylene glycol, glycerol, aldehydes, nitrosamines and metals. The substances released during tobacco stick consumption can irritate or harm the lungs of users or bystanders. Moreover, tobacco sticks are addictive products because their emissions contain nicotine. The government therefore deems it desirable to regulate electronic devices. The requirements on devices that heat tobacco instead of burning it and the option to set requirements on the appearance of cigarettes provided for in this draft will ban the promotion of these products by producers, importers and retailers. This helps reduce the temptation for young people and ex-smokers to purchase these electronic heating devices or cigarettes. A less restrictive alternative that can achieve the same goal is not conceivable, justifying this form of government intervention.
